Modello di controllo LegacyIAccessible
Vengono descritte le linee guida e le convenzioni per l'uso di ILegacyIAccessibleProvider, incluse informazioni su proprietà, metodi ed eventi. Il modello di controllo LegacyIAccessible è supportato da Microsoft Active Accessibility to Microsoft Automazione interfaccia utente Proxy.
I provider di applicazioni e controlli non implementano mai l'interfaccia ILegacyIAccessibleProvider .
Il pattern di controllo LegacyIAccessible espone l'interfaccia IUIAutomationLegacyIAccessiblePattern ai client Automazione interfaccia utente, consentendo loro di accedere all'implementazione IAccessible sottostante per determinati elementi dell'interfaccia utente. Tuttavia, IUIAutomationLegacyIAccessiblePattern non supporta metodi obsoleti o ridondanti con le funzionalità Automazione interfaccia utente.
In questo argomento sono incluse le sezioni seguenti:
- Linee guida e convenzioni di implementazione
- Membri del pattern di controllo LegacyIAccessible
- Argomenti correlati
Linee guida e convenzioni di implementazione
Nessuna applicazione o controllo implementa ILegacyIAccessibleProvider. Il framework Automazione interfaccia utente fornisce automaticamente l'implementazione del provider per un server Microsoft Active Accessibility nativo.
Il pattern di controllo LegacyIAccessible non è disponibile per i controlli basati su Automazione interfaccia utente.
Membri del pattern di controllo LegacyIAccessible
Le proprietà, i metodi e gli eventi seguenti sono membri del pattern di controllo LegacyIAccessible . Le note sono per Automazione interfaccia utente client.
Membri | Tipo di membro | Note |
---|---|---|
Childid | Proprietà | Restituisce CHILDID_SELF (0) per un oggetto non figlio. |
Defaultaction | Proprietà | Nessuno |
Descrizione | Proprietà | Nessuno |
Guida | Proprietà | Nessuno |
KeyboardShortcut | Proprietà | Nessuno |
Nome | Proprietà | Nessuno |
Role | Proprietà | Utilizzare la funzione GetRoleText per recuperare la stringa localizzata. |
GetSelection | Metodo | Recupera un puntatore all'interfaccia IUIAutomationElementArray . |
Stato | Proprietà | Utilizzare la funzione GetStateText per recuperare la stringa localizzata. |
Valore | Proprietà | Nessuno |
DoDefaultAction | Metodo | Nessuno |
GetIAccessible | Metodo | Nessuno |
Selezionare | Metodo | Il flag di selezione è un valoreSELFLAG di Accessibilità Attiva Microsoft. Per altre informazioni, vedere Costanti SELFLAG. |
SetValue | Metodo | Nessuno |
Questo pattern di controllo non è associato a eventi.
Argomenti correlati
-
Cenni preliminari sui pattern di controllo per l'automazione interfaccia utente
-
Panoramica dell'albero di automazione dell'interfaccia utente